ifm
Programmierhandbuch
ecomatmobile
ifm-Funktionselemente
>
Parameter der Ausgänge
Parameter
NODE_ID
BAUDRATE
NODE_STATE
SYNC
SYNC_ERROR
GUARD_HEARTBEAT_ERROR
RX_OVERFLOW
TX_OVERFLOW
RESET_NODE
RESET_COM
OD_CHANGED
OD_CHANGED_INDEX
ExtendedController (CR0232) Laufzeitsystem V01.00.03
Datentyp
BYTE
WORD
BYTE
BOOL
BOOL
BOOL
BOOL
BOOL
BOOL
BOOL
BOOL
INT
99
ifm-Bausteine für das Gerät CR0232
Beschreibung
aktuelle Knoten-ID des CANopen-Slaves
aktuelle Baudrate des CANopen-Knotens in [kBaud]
aktueller Status des CANopen-Slaves
0 = Bootup-Nachricht versendet
4 = CANopen-Slave im Status PRE-OPERATIONAL
und wird per SDO-Zugriff konfiguriert
5 = CANopen-Slave im Status OPERATIONAL
127 = CANopen-Slave im Status PRE-OPERATIONAL
SYNC-Signal des CANopen-Masters
TRUE:
Im letzten Zyklus wurde ein SYNC-Signal empfangen
FALSE:
Im letzten Zyklus wurde kein SYNC-Signal empfangen
TRUE:
Fehler: das SYNC-Signal des Masters wurde nicht
oder zu spät (nach Ablauf von ComCyclePeriod)
empfangen
FALSE:
kein SYNC-Fehler
TRUE:
Fehler: das Guarding- oder Heartbeat-Signal des
Masters wurde nicht oder zu spät empfangen
FALSE:
kein Guarding- oder Heartbeat-Fehler
TRUE:
Fehler: Empfangspuffer-Überlauf
FALSE:
kein Überlauf
TRUE:
Fehler: Sendepuffer-Überlauf
FALSE:
kein Überlauf
TRUE:
CANopen-Stack des Slaves vom Master
zurückgesetzt
FALSE:
CANopen-Stack des Slaves nicht zurückgesetzt
TRUE:
Kommunikations-Interface des CAN-Stack wurde
vom Master zurückgesetzt
FALSE:
Kommunikations-Interface nicht zurückgesetzt
TRUE:
Daten im Objektverzeichnis des CANopen-Masters
wurden geändert
FALSE:
keine Datenänderung
Index des zuletzt geänderten Objektverzeichnis-Eintrags
2018-01-11
2068